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ander communities — how many people identify as First Nations, and how they fare on age, schooling, work, income and language. From the ABS 2021 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ander Peoples Profile; the ABS notes these counts are an undercount.
A small number of First Nations people live in Tallangatta, but the group is far older than the state and national figures. While there are 22 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ander residents, typical incomes for these households are much lower than in most other areas.

How many people identify as First Nations, and the typical age.
The typical age for First Nations residents is 36, which is far older than the typical age of 24 years seen across Victoria and Australia.

Personal and household incomes.
Household income for First Nations people is $1,062, which is well below the Victorian figure and much lower than most areas. Typical personal income is $574, which is about the same as the national figure.

Use of an Australian Indigenous language at home.
No one in this group speaks a First Nations language, a figure that is far below the national average and well below the state average.
